Cybersecurity on the Front Lines: Protecting the West Coast Digital Landscape

The West Coast hub of technological innovation faces a growing threat in the form of sophisticated cyberattacks. From major corporations to small businesses, everyone is at risk to malicious actors seeking to exploit networks. Protecting this critical digital terrain requires a multi-faceted approach that encompasses robust security measures, proactive threat intelligence, and a culture of cybersecurity awareness.

A recent spike in cybercrime has emphasized the urgent need for enhanced defenses. Attackers are constantly evolving their tactics, leveraging advanced methods to bypass traditional security controls. The consequences of a successful attack can be devastating, resulting in data breaches, financial losses, and reputational damage.

To mitigate these risks, organizations must adopt a comprehensive cybersecurity strategy that addresses all aspects of their digital operations. This includes:

* Hardening network defenses with firewalls, intrusion detection systems, and other security controls

* Educating employees about cyber threats and best practices for protecting sensitive information

* Adopting multi-factor authentication to prevent unauthorized access

* Regularly refreshing software and systems to fix known vulnerabilities

By taking these proactive steps, organizations can build a more resilient cybersecurity posture and protect themselves from the evolving threats of the digital landscape.
